Pet care experience
It all started when I worked at West County Animal Clinic for Dr. Steinberg. I worked there for 3 years. I was responsible for feeding, bathing, and letting the dogs (ages and sizes varied) out for their potty breaks. I also fed the cats and cleaned out their litter boxes. After a year, I was allowed to provide immunizations, as well as administer their medications (to both cats and dogs). I made sure to check their health history and notes prior to feeding time in case they need special food. I am the go to sitter in our neighborhood, and for my family members. I went through training with one of my dogs, so I am aware of how to properly walk your dog(s) on a leash. I'm extremely reliable and thoroughly enjoy taking care of cats and dogs! I have two of my own dogs, and I grew up having cats and dogs!

Safety, trust & environment
Your dog(s) are allowed to roam the house, as needed. We have a dog bed on the main floor, and upstairs. We also have a comfortable caged in area in our basement in case your dog(s) have anxiety or get overstimulated. The area includes carpet, a raised bed, toys, and bowls to eat or drink from. We have a large dog cage, as well as a small dog cage. Lastly, since we do not have a fenced in yard, your dog(s) can play in our enclosed basketball court which has grass and areas to run around (located in our neighborhood). All dogs will be let out for potty breaks in our back yard with a leash and collar to prevent them from running away.
